我们把植物看为一个完整的活的有机体,这个概念也必须使中学生们建立起来。当学生们开始学习植物学的时候,他们已经具有某种(诚然是粗浅的)关于植物是一完整的有机体的概念。这个概念是由于他们在小学里的学习和生活的经验而形成起来的、它所依据的事实仅仅是植物的外部生活表现。譬如说:学生们知道,植物只有当它还是完整而没有受到损伤的时候,才能继续生活和发育下去;花、叶、茎脱离了植株就要枯萎,它们就会很快腐败、毁坏,不再成为原来构成完整植株的一部分时的东西。
